Circumferential Grooves
Circumferential grooves are longitudinal channels on the tire’s tread that run parallel to the automobile’s course of journey. These grooves are designed to evacuate water, dust, and particles from the contact patch, lowering the chance of hydroplaning and bettering traction on moist surfaces.
Properly-designed circumferential grooves can scale back hydroplaning by as much as 50%.
Lateral Grooves
Lateral grooves, however, are transverse channels on the tire’s tread that run perpendicular to the automobile’s course of journey. These grooves assist to evacuate water and particles from the contact patch, whereas additionally growing the tire’s resistance to uneven put on.
Tire Channels
Tire channels, also referred to as tread blocks, are raised sections of the tire’s tread that present further traction and grip. These channels might be designed to comply with the tire’s circumference or kind a particular sample, relying on the automobile’s necessities.

The Position of TPMS in Trendy Autos
TPMS is a community of sensors that monitor the air strain in a automobile’s tires. These sensors are normally connected to the valve stem of every tire and transmit strain knowledge to a central unit, which then communicates with the automobile’s onboard pc. Widespread Tire Damages
There are a number of varieties of tire damages that may happen, every with its personal set of penalties. Listed here are a number of the most typical ones:
A blowout happens when the tire abruptly explodes on account of extreme put on, excessive temperatures, or punctures. This will result in lack of management, accidents, and accidents.
Tread separations occur when the tread layer detaches from the tire’s sidewall or belt. This may be brought on by worn-out tires, underinflation, or extreme warmth.
Punctures happen when the tire is broken by sharp objects, similar to nails or glass. If not addressed promptly, punctures can result in additional harm and even tire blowouts.
Cracks within the sidewall or tread could be a signal of growing old, underinflation, or uneven put on. If left unattended, cracks can unfold and result in extra extreme tire harm.
